Anonymous wrote:Does he have an IEP?


This is my question as well. Has he been evaluated for learning disabilities?

Many kids (like my DH) who have learning disabilities but they aren't evaluated/diagnosed, get to a point in school where they're just so frustrated and behind that they just give up. Before investing more money into tutoring, you may want to explore this possibility.

Anonymous wrote:Has he been tested for learning disabilities?


This. The “I’m just not smart” is something my kid would say prior to us realizing he had several learning disabilities, mainly dyslexia. It’s mild and hewas smart enough to slide by most of the time. Finding out he just learned differently was a huge relief to him.

I’d have them evaluated if you have any thought it may be a learning disability.
